About Manchi Village
Manchi is a large village in Belsand tehsil, in the district of Sitamarhi, Bihar.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 2,306, made up of 1,219 males and 1,087 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 892 females per 1000 males. The village covers 65 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 843316,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Manchi
The census records public bus service for Manchi as Available within 10+ km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within <5 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
